2010-01-28 65 views
0

我有一個定時器控件和一個網格座標列表的網格。我想知道如何使用定時器控件或任何其他控件來執行間隔,座標。時間中的代碼,因爲它隨每個座標而變化。此外,thread.sleep(時間)不是我的選擇。C#執行不同時間的定時命令

foreach (Coordinate coordinate in this.Macro) 
      { 
       coordinate.Time; 
       coordinate.Initial; 
       coordinate.Final; 

       ... executecode @ coordinate.Time. 
      } 
+2

你的描述很難理解,你的代碼沒有任何意義。你想解決什麼問題? – 2010-01-28 02:42:35

回答

0

只需在每個座標中創建一個新的線程並將Timer設置爲指定的時間間隔。

+0

因爲我還沒有深入研究多線程,所以我一直希望有一個定時器控件的解決方案。 – 2010-01-28 02:47:58

+0

你只是不能用一個定時器控制。 – 2010-01-28 03:01:17